Multi-Split Air Conditioning for Several Rooms

A multi-split runs several indoor units from one outdoor condenser. It keeps the outside of the building tidy and suits houses where three or four rooms need cooling but there is only one sensible condenser position.

The shared-outdoor compromise

All indoor units share one compressor, so simultaneous mode restrictions can apply. If one room wants heating while another wants cooling, that has to be designed for.

Pipe runs multiply

Each indoor unit needs its own refrigerant pair and condensate route. Planning those routes through the building is the bulk of the design work.

Sizing across rooms

You cannot simply add up the individual room loads; diversity and the condenser's capacity limits both come into it.

Questions we get asked

Can rooms be controlled separately?

Yes, each indoor unit has its own control and setpoint within the system's operating rules.

What if one indoor unit fails?

Usually the others keep running, though a compressor fault affects everything on that condenser.

Is servicing more involved?

There are more indoor units to clean and one condenser to check, so plan for a longer visit.
